Some testing notes:
* touch -d "10 days ago" foo
* logrotate /etc/logrotate.conf -v to test rotation. there is a state
file created in /var/lib/logrotate/status. If we have a 'daily' rule,
it will get processed only after a log line in status exists and it's atleast
1 day old timestamp.
